`
flownclouds
  • 浏览: 27682 次
  • 性别: Icon_minigender_1
  • 来自: 北京
文章分类
社区版块
存档分类
最新评论

Oracle查询数据库中所有表的记录数

 
阅读更多

create or replace function count_rows(table_name in varchar2,
owner in varchar2 default null)
return number
authid current_user
IS
num_rows number;
stmt varchar2(2000);
begin
if owner is null then
stmt := 'select count(*) from "'||table_name||'"';
else
stmt := 'select count(*) from "'||owner||'"."'||table_name||'"';
end if;
execute immediate stmt into num_rows;
return num_rows;
end;
<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<

之后,再查select table_name, count_rows(table_name) nrows from user_tables ,哈哈,OK

分享到:
评论

相关推荐

    查看登录oracle数据库用户记录.docx

    要查看登录 Oracle 数据库的用户记录,可以创建一个临时日志表,并建立一个数据库表触发器来记录用户的登录行为。 创建临时日志表 首先,需要创建一个临时日志表来存储用户的登录记录。可以使用以下 SQL 语句来...

    查看ORACLE 数据库及表信息.docx

    使用以下SQL语句可以统计ORACLE数据库中的表记录数: CREATE TABLE table_count ( table_name VARCHAR2(50), columns NUMBER(20) ); INSERT INTO table_count (table_name, columns) VALUES ('table_name', ...

    oracle系统表查询

    在Oracle数据库管理中,系统表查询是深入了解数据库结构与状态的关键技术之一。通过查询特定的系统表,数据库管理员(DBA)或开发人员能够获取关于用户、表空间、数据库对象、表、索引、序列、视图、聚簇以及快照的...

    oracle数据库日志查看方法

    Oracle数据库是企业级应用中广泛使用的数据库管理系统之一,为了确保数据库系统的稳定运行和快速定位问题,掌握Oracle数据库日志查看方法至关重要。本文将详细介绍如何查看Oracle数据库中的各种日志文件,并提供具体...

    ORACLE统计表记录数

    ORACLE 数据库中如何统计表记录数的过程说明

    个人经验总结:Oracle数据库SCN号详解

    SCN在Oracle数据库中的多个地方都有记录,包括控制文件、数据文件头部等位置。下面将详细介绍这些不同类型的SCN及其用途。 #### 三、系统检查点SCN **定义**: 当一个检查点动作完成之后,Oracle会把系统检查点的...

    查询数据库记录条数和空间占用

    oracle查询数据库记录条数和空间占用,,最最完整的代码..

    oracle示例数据库OT,oracle示例数据库 hr,SQL源码.zip.zip

    Oracle数据库是全球广泛使用的大型关系型数据库管理系统,尤其在企业级应用中占据重要地位。"Oracle示例数据库OT"和"oracle示例数据库hr"是Oracle公司为了帮助用户熟悉其数据库系统而提供的两个典型示例数据库。这些...

    通过.bat文件连接oracle 插入数据库记录

    标题中的“通过.bat文件连接Oracle 插入数据库记录”指的是使用批处理(.bat)脚本来操作Oracle数据库,实现数据的插入功能。Oracle是全球知名的关系型数据库管理系统,而批处理脚本则是在Windows操作系统中运行的一...

    Python实现异构数据库中表的记录数比对.pdf

    然后,将Oracle数据库中特定用户(如scott)下的所有表导入到MySQL数据库中同名的数据库下。这一步骤通常是数据迁移中的一部分。 3. 使用Python创建多个线程:在源数据库(Oracle)和目标数据库(MySQL)上分别统计...

    oracle示例数据库OT_oracle数据库

    Oracle数据库是一种广泛使用的大型关系型数据库管理系统,尤其在企业级应用中占据主导地位。"OT_oracle数据库"是一个示例数据库,专为学习Oracle数据库设计和管理而创建。这个压缩包包含了一些关键文件,帮助用户...

    linux shell 查询oracle数据库中的值 并返回

    例如,查询名为`emp`的表中的所有记录: ```sql SELECT * FROM emp; ``` 结果将打印在命令行上。 4. **脚本化查询**:在shell脚本中,可以将SQL查询写入一个外部文件(如`fix.sql`),然后在SQL*Plus中执行该...

    易语言连接Oracle数据库

    数据库连接组件用于建立与Oracle数据库的物理连接,而记录集组件则负责在程序中操作数据,如查询、插入、更新和删除记录。 1. 数据库连接组件: - 在易语言中,设置数据库连接通常涉及以下参数: - 数据源(DSN)...

    Oracle数据库体系结构( 中文详细版)

    Oracle数据库是全球广泛使用的大型关系型数据库管理系统之一,其强大的功能和稳定性使其在企业级应用中占据了重要地位。本文将详细解析Oracle数据库的体系结构,帮助读者深入理解其内部工作原理。 Oracle数据库的...

    查看ORACLE 数据库及表信息

    查询表的注释信息 ##### 5.1 表的注释 ```sql SELECT table_name, comments FROM user_tab_comments; ``` `user_tab_comments`视图用于查看当前用户下所有表的注释信息。 ##### 5.2 列的注释 ```sql SELECT table...

    Java连接oracle数据库实现成绩查询

    在本课程设计中,我们利用Java编程语言与Oracle数据库相结合,构建了一个功能完善的学生成绩管理系统。这个系统针对管理员、教师和学生三个角色,提供了不同的权限和操作功能,旨在实现成绩的有效管理和查询。 首先...

    Oracle数据库中大型表查询优化研究

    【Oracle数据库中大型表查询优化研究】 在Oracle数据库中,处理海量数据的查询是一个关键的挑战,因为这往往会导致系统响应时间过长,消耗大量系统资源。为了改善这种情况,本文针对Oracle数据库进行了深入的查询...

    统计oracle数据库总记录数

    统计oracle的一个库所拥有的记录数,思路是先得到数据库里所有的表,然后再统计每个表里面有多少条记录,累加最后得到总记录数。

Global site tag (gtag.js) - Google Analytics